I am thinking of making a trailer to tow our large canoe as I have been unable to find one to buy at a realistic price.

Combined weight of canoe and trailer is unlikely to exceed 150 kg. Does anyone know if there are any regulations I must follow in its construction please?

[quote user="Sunday Driver"]

No he can't.

As one would expect, self build trailers are not exempt from the regulations which govern trailer construction, eg dimensions, weights, lighting, reflectors and so on.....

Googling 'reglementation remorques' will turn up lots of sites giving details of what's needed.
